Hydroxypropyl Methylcellulose (HPMC) A Versatile Polymer for Various Applications


Hydroxypropyl methylcellulose (HPMC) is a non-ionic, water-soluble polymer derived from cellulose, a natural polymer extracted from plant sources. It has gained significant attention in various industries due to its unique properties, such as high viscosity, adhesive quality, and thermal stability. This versatile material is employed in a multitude of applications, primarily in the pharmaceutical, food, construction, and cosmetic industries.


Chemical Structure and Properties


HPMC is produced through the etherification of cellulose with propylene oxide and methyl chloride. This process imparts hydroxypropyl and methoxy groups to the cellulose chain, resulting in modified cellulose that retains many of the original properties of cellulose while gaining additional functional characteristics. The degree of substitution of these groups affects the solubility and viscosity of HPMC, allowing manufacturers to tailor the polymer for specific applications.


One of the remarkable features of HPMC is its ability to form gels and films when dissolved in water. It is also resistant to many salts and temperature changes, making it reliable for various formulations. Its emulsifying and thickening properties make it a popular choice in the formulation of paints, coatings, and adhesives.


Applications in the Pharmaceutical Industry


In the pharmaceutical realm, HPMC serves multiple vital functions. One of its primary uses is as a thickening agent in the formulation of liquid medications, ensuring a uniform consistency that enhances the stability of the solution. Moreover, HPMC is commonly used as a binder in tablet formulations, providing the necessary cohesion to hold the tablet together while also allowing for controlled release of the active ingredients. This controlled-release characteristic is particularly beneficial in programmed delivery systems, which aim to enhance the bioavailability of drugs while minimizing side effects.


Additionally, HPMC is utilized in ophthalmic solutions as a lubricant to relieve dryness and discomfort in the eyes. Its ability to create a protective film over the eye ensures prolonged moisture retention, making it an invaluable component in many eye drop formulations.

Role in the Food Industry


HPMC is not limited to pharmaceutical applications; it also plays a significant role in the food industry. The polymer is commonly used as a food additive, where it serves as a thickener, emulsifier, and stabilizer. HPMC enhances the texture of various food products, including sauces, dressings, and baked goods, by providing a creamy mouthfeel and improving moisture retention.


Importantly, HPMC is considered a safe food additive and is often preferred in gluten-free formulations as a substitute for wheat flour. It assists in improving the texture and consistency of gluten-free products, ensuring that they remain appealing to consumers who seek gluten-free alternatives.


HPMC in Construction and Cosmetics


In the construction industry, HPMC is valued for its water-retaining abilities in cement and plaster mixtures. Its inclusion in these materials improves workability and extends open time, allowing for better adhesion and surface finishing. The use of HPMC in construction products has been shown to enhance durability and resistance to cracking, thereby contributing to longer-lasting structures.


In the cosmetic sector, HPMC is used in a variety of products, including shampoos, conditioners, and lotions. Its thickening properties help achieve desirable product viscosity, and its ability to form films adds to the sensory experience of applying these products. Furthermore, its non-toxicity and compatibility with other ingredients make it an ideal choice for formulating sensitive skin products.
